Keep in mind a 325 isn't necessarily any diameter of tire.

325 = 325mm wide
70 = sidewall is 70 % of width

a 325/70 is a lot taller than a 325/60

Just as people say a 315 is a 35" tire.. I have 315's on the back of my car and they are a 26ish" tire. They are 315/35/17s.. The diameter is all in the second number which represents sidewall width.
